Understanding Elder Law Support: A Primer

We at Lanzone Morgan believe that comprehending the facets of elder law support is the cornerstone of advocating for the rights and quality of life for our senior citizens. Elder law encompasses a broad array of legal matters that affect the aging population, including issues related to healthcare, long-term care planning, guardianship, retirement, Social Security, Medicare/Medicaid, and other important matters. Maximizing the Impact of Your Case: Tips for Success in Elder Law Litigation

To enhance the effectiveness of your case, we outline several crucial steps:

  • Document Everything: Keep a meticulous record of any signs or incidents of abuse, neglect, or any other concerns. Detailed documentation can serve as powerful evidence.
  • Report Promptly: Any suspicion of mistreatment should be reported immediately to the appropriate authorities, and legal advice should be sought without delay.
  • Empower Your Loved One: Encourage open communication with your elderly family member, making sure they feel safe and supported in speaking out about their care.
  • Choose Experience: Partner with an elder law attorney who has a profound understanding of the complexities involved in these sensitive cases.

What constitutes elder abuse and when should one consider home litigation?

Elder abuse can take various forms, including physical, emotional, financial, and sexual abuse, as well as neglect. If you observe signs of mistreatment or a loved one reports any form of abuse or neglect, it’s crucial to consider home litigation promptly to protect your loved one and hold the offenders accountable.

How does the home litigation process work?

Initially, our team will provide a consultation to discuss your case and assess the need for legal action. Should litigation be necessary, we’ll file a complaint, engage in discovery to collect evidence, and represent your loved one’s interests in court or in settlement negotiations, striving for a resolution that delivers justice and protects their rights.

What kind of evidence is necessary for a successful elder law litigation case?

Success in elder law litigation typically depends on presenting a compelling case backed by strong evidence. This may include medical records, expert testimony, eyewitness accounts, and documentation of any financial transactions or property transfers that raise concerns. Organized and detailed records are paramount to demonstrating the extent of the abuse or neglect.
